Mattel Q3 sales beat estimates



    (Reuters) - Mattel Inc , the world's largest toy company, reported higher-than-expected quarterly sales, helped by higher revenue in its domestic and international markets.

    The maker of Barbie dolls said third-quarter net sales rose 9 percent to $2.0 billion.

    Analysts, on average, were expecting sales of $1.97 billion, according to Thomson Reuters I/B/E/S.
